Bill Summary
AN ACT to amend the public health law, in relation to prescription privacy
AI Summary
This bill aims to protect the confidentiality of prescription information by prohibiting the disclosure, sale, or use of individual identifying information about prescribers or patients for marketing purposes. It defines "individual identifying information" and "marketing" to clarify the scope of the legislation. The bill allows for limited exceptions, such as disclosures to patients, healthcare providers, government agencies, and researchers. It also permits the collection and use of non-identifying patient and prescriber data for marketing purposes. The bill grants enforcement authority to the Attorney General and the Commissioner of Public Health.
